Watertown Police Department Announces Arrest in Online Predation Case

Watertown Police Department Announces Arrest in Online Predation Case

Watertown, NY— The Watertown Police Department has announced the arrest of John Nathan Law, 36, of 204 S. Pleasant Street, following an investigation into an online attempted rape.

On February 17, 2025, the department was contacted by members of Nicky Sal, an online watchdog group, who reported that Mr. Law had engaged in explicit online communication with an account he believed belonged to a 13-year-old girl. According to investigators, Mr. Law attempted to arrange a meeting with the purported minor for the purpose of engaging in sexual intercourse.

Following the investigation, Mr. Law was charged with Attempted Rape in the First Degree, a Class C felony under New York State law. He was arraigned in Watertown City Court and remanded to the Jefferson County Correctional Facility on $10,000 bail.

This arrest underscores our continued commitment to protecting the most vulnerable members of our community from online predators,” said Detective Lieutenant Joseph A. Giaquinto, who is overseeing the case.

Watertown Police Arrest Local Man for Attempted Dissemination of Indecent Materials to Minors and Failure to Register Social Media Accounts

 

Watertown Police Arrest Local Man for Attempted Dissemination of Indecent Materials to Minors and Failure to Register Social Media Accounts

WATERTOWN, NY – The Watertown Police Department has announced the arrest of Paul John Avallone, age 67, of 140 Polk Street, Apartment 2, Watertown, NY, following an investigation into online crimes against minors and violations of the New York State Sex Offender Registry requirements.

On February 17, 2025, the department was contacted by members of Nicky Sal, an online watchdog group, regarding an alleged attempt to disseminate indecent materials to minors. Investigators determined that Avallone engaged in explicit conversations with an account he believed belonged to a 13-year-old female and attempted to solicit nude images.

During the investigation, authorities also discovered that Avallone had failed to register multiple social media accounts as required by state law.

Avallone has been charged with the following:

  • Attempted Disseminating Indecent Materials to Minors in the Second Degree (Class A misdemeanor)

  • Failure to Register and Verify a Social Media Account (three counts)

  • Failure to Register as a Sex Offender in the First Degree (Class E felony)

Avallone was arraigned in Watertown City Court and remanded to the Jefferson County Correctional Facility without bail.

The Watertown Police Department commends the vigilance of community watchdog groups in assisting with investigations involving the safety of minors.
